Let's talk about the stopwatch! ⏱️ Did you know the average mile time for runners in their 20s-30s is around 9-12 minutes, while for those in their 40s-50s, a great target is 11-14 minutes? It’s a powerful reminder that fitness isn't a competition with others, but a commitment to ourselves. The goal isn't necessarily to be the fastest, but to be consistent and feel great at every stage of life. Every run is a win!
